Jackie Chan and John Cena’s long-awaited action comedy ‘Hidden Strike’ hits Netflix on July 28th
Jackie Chan (Police Story 2013, Vanguard) and John Cena (F9: The Fast Saga 5, The Marine) are joining forces for Hidden Strike (which also goes under the titles SNAFU, Project X-Traction and Ex-Baghdad), an $80M budget, Iraq-based thriller directed by Scott Waugh (The Expendables 4, Need for Speed) and written by Arash Amel (Erased). Cynthia Rothrock’s ‘The Lady Reporter’ (aka The Blonde Fury) now available for duty from Eureka Entertainment
Now available is Eureka’s Blu-ray (Region B) for 1989’s The Lady Reporter (aka The Blond Fury). Directed by Meng Hoi (The Tantana), who also co-stars, The Lady Reporter stars Cynthia Rothrock (Yes, Madam!), Chin Siu Ho (Vampire Clean Up Department), Elizabeth Lee Mei Fung (Long Arm of the Law 3), Billy Chow (Fist of Legend), Jeff Falcon (Outlaw Brothers) and Vincent Lyn (Tiger Cage). Kinji Fukasaku’s ‘Samurai Reincarnation’ starring Sonny Chiba and Hiroyuki Sanada now available on Blu-ray
Now available from Goodie Emporium is Eureka’s Blu-ray (Region B) for Samurai Reincarnation, a 1981 samurai/fantasy film from director Kinji Fukasaku (The Green Slime, New Battles Without Honor and Humanity). Samurai Reincarnation stars Sonny Chiba (Soul of Chiba), Kenji Sawada (The Happiness of the Katakuris), Hiroyuki Sanada (John Wick: Chapter 4), Ken Ogata (Mishima: A Life in Four Chapters) and Tomisaburo Wakayama (Lone Wolf and Cub: Sword of Vengeance).
